What does Beat mean?
Of Latin origin, Beat is principally used in Finnish, Swedish, German, Swiss German and Danish, Beat means "Happy, Lucky One or The Element Beatus Meaning Blessed" is a gender insensitive name .
Beat is form of Beatus. Latin name Beatus, meaning of Beatus is "Lucky One and Lucky" is substantially used in Finnish and Swedish.

How popular is the name Beat?
Beat is a popular baby name in Switzerland where every 1 in 200 have the name. As per our findings, over 50000 people has been named Beat globally.
